How Many Gigabytes in a Terabyte?
Risposta Rapida
There are 1,000 gigabytes in a terabyte (TB) using the SI standard, or 1,024 gibibytes in a tebibyte (TiB) using the binary standard.
1 TB = 1,000 GB (SI) or 1 TiB = 1,024 GiB (binary)
Capire la Conversione
In the SI (decimal) standard, one terabyte (TB) equals exactly 1,000 gigabytes. In the binary standard, one tebibyte (TiB) equals 1,024 gibibytes (GiB). External hard drives and SSDs are marketed using SI units, so a 1 TB drive shows about 931 GiB in your operating system.
